Today's episode explores the state of artificial intelligence through Stanford University's AI Index, which distills key insights into 13 charts. The report highlights the growth of open-source AI models, the performance gap between open and closed-source models, and the industry's dominance in AI development. It also discusses the soaring costs of training high-performance AI models and the significant U.S. lead in AI development over other countries.
